<output id="qn6qe"></output>

    1. <output id="qn6qe"><tt id="qn6qe"></tt></output>
    2. <strike id="qn6qe"></strike>

      亚洲 日本 欧洲 欧美 视频,日韩中文字幕有码av,一本一道av中文字幕无码,国产线播放免费人成视频播放,人妻少妇偷人无码视频,日夜啪啪一区二区三区,国产尤物精品自在拍视频首页,久热这里只有精品12

      MicroOrm.Net(3) Database、Table、Column、Expression、Math&MathE

      MicroOrm.Net主頁:

      http://code.google.com/p/micro-orm-net/

      MicroOrm.Net系列隨便目錄總覽:

      http://www.rzrgm.cn/mapserver/archive/2012/04/07/2436129.html

       

      我們在開始詳細(xì)講解MicroOrm.Net的使用之前,先了解MicroOrm.Net里的幾個動態(tài)對象:

      Database:數(shù)據(jù)庫對象,我們在后面再詳細(xì)講解。

      Table:下面代碼中db.OrderDetail就是一個Table對象,它和數(shù)據(jù)庫里的OrderDetail相對應(yīng)

      var od = db.OrderDetail;
      

       

      Column:下面代碼中db.OrderDetail.ProductId就是一個Column對象,它和數(shù)據(jù)庫里的OrderDetail表里的ProductId列對應(yīng)

      var q = db.OrderDetail.Query()
              .Select(db.OrderDetail.ProductId);
      

       

      Expression:下面代碼中db.OrderDetail.OrderId == "001"就是一個Expression對象

      var q = db.OrderDetail.Query()
              .Where(db.OrderDetail.OrderId == "001");
      

       

      Math&MathE:

      var q = db.OrderDetail.Query()
              .Select(db.OrderDetail.OrderId + "_Order");
      

       

      下面是這幾個對象的api說明:

      //Database
      Database Open(string connectionStringName)
      CodeScope BeginCodeScope()
      Transaction BeginTransactionScope()
      
      Table xxx
      
      //Table
      Query Query()
      int Insert(Anonymous type object)
      int Insert(Model object)
      int Insert(IDictionary dict)
      int Insert(named arguments)
      int Update(Anonymous type object)
      int Update(Model object)
      int Update(IDictionary dict)
      int Update(named arguments)
      int Update(Expression criteria, Anonymous type object)
      int Update(Expression criteria, Model object)
      int Update(Expression criteria, IDictionary dict)
      int Update(Expression criteria, Named arguments)
      int Delete(Anonymous type object)
      int Delete(Model object)
      int Delete(IDictionary dict)
      int Delete(named arguments)
      int Delete(Expression criteria)
      
      //Expression
      Expression(object left, object right, ExpressionOperator @operator)
      
      static Expression operator ==(Expression left, Expression right)
      static Expression operator !=(Expression left, Expression right)
      static Expression operator <(Expression left, Expression right)
      static Expression operator <=(Expression left, Expression right)
      static Expression operator >(Expression left, Expression right)
      static Expression operator >=(Expression left, Expression right)
      static Expression operator &(Expression left, Expression right) static Expression operator |(Expression left, Expression right)
      static bool operator true(Expression e)
      static bool operator false(Expression e)
      
      
      //Math
      Math(object left, object right, MathOperator @operator)
      
      static Math operator +(Math column, object value)
      static Math operator -(Math column, object value)
      static Math operator *(Math column, object value)
      static Math operator /(Math column, object value)
      
      //MathE
      MathE As(string alias)
      
      posted @ 2012-04-08 14:17  mapserver  閱讀(1810)  評論(18)    收藏  舉報
      主站蜘蛛池模板: 极品少妇的粉嫩小泬看片| 久久久av波多野一区二区| 久久久综合九色合综| 久青草精品视频在线观看| 成人自拍短视频午夜福利| 国产成人无码午夜视频在线播放| 欧美丰满熟妇hdxx| 亚洲av区一区二区三区| 不卡乱辈伦在线看中文字幕| 国产一级r片内射免费视频| 精品无码三级在线观看视频 | 福利一区二区1000| 国产毛片精品一区二区色| bt天堂新版中文在线| 西西人体44www大胆无码| 成年无码av片完整版| 国产破外女出血视频| 欧美成人黄在线观看| 欧美高清精品一区二区| 无码国模国产在线观看免费| 欧美乱妇高清无乱码免费| 人妻激情文学| 深夜福利啪啪片| 久久国产精99精产国高潮| 人人爽亚洲aⅴ人人爽av人人片| 亚洲成A人片在线观看的电影| 97人人添人澡人人爽超碰| 国产精品毛片一区视频播| 国产精品黄色片在线观看| 成人区人妻精品一区二区| 亚洲精品麻豆一二三区| 妓院一钑片免看黄大片| 97人妻蜜臀中文字幕| 亚洲人成网站色7799| 92国产精品午夜福利| 日本亲近相奷中文字幕| 精品久久丝袜熟女一二三| 久久热这里只有精品最新| 人妻激情乱人伦视频| 国产福利社区一区二区| 亚洲日韩中文字幕在线播放|